Synonyms | Synonyms for Tubule: Related Terms | Find terms related to Tubule: See Also | microtubule | nephron | seminiferous tubule | trachea | tube | tube-shaped structure | uriniferous tubule | vasa efferentia Tubule In Webster's Dictionary \Tu"bule\, n. [F. tubule, or L. tubulus, dim. of tubus a
tube, a pipe.]
1. A small pipe or fistular body; a little tube.
2. (Anat.) A minute tube lined with glandular epithelium; as,
the uriniferous tubules of the kidney.
